With the mission “Bringing knowledge and the reading culture to every home,” FAHASA has always grown and aimed to become a leading entity in the book distribution industry in Vietnam. FAHASA’s bookstore system currently has more than 120 bookstores nationwide, with a particular focus on major cities. In addition to traditional bookstores, FAHASA has also developed a strong e-commerce platform, Fahasa.com, providing convenience for customers to buy books online and have them delivered to their doorsteps.
After nearly 50 years of establishment and development, FAHASA has become a beloved destination for book enthusiasts.
